Abstract

A liquid display panel having minute unit liquid crystal cells, liquid crystalline molecules present in a plane passing the thicknesswise middle points of the unit liquid crystal layer and parallel to the substrate oriented substantially uniformly in all directions and at least one polarization plate, the aforementioned liquid crystal is a nematic liquid crystal material having a positive permittivity anisotropy, so that a wide viewing angle liquid crystal display panel enables high contrast and uniform display of a liquid crystal panel without a rubbing treatment.
